Job description

The Professional Review Specialist analyzes medical services and billing across various claim types to evaluate the accuracy of charges and the medical necessity of care provided.

This is a hybrid role.

Training is onsite Full Time, then Hybrid once trained.

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S & R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Identify the necessity of the review process and communicate any specific issues of concern to the claims examiner/client and or direct reporting manager
  • Collect supporting data and analyze information to make decisions regarding appropriateness of billing, delivery of care and treatment plans
  • Appropriately document work and final conclusions in designated computer program
  • Additional duties as assigned

KNOWLEDGE & SKILLS:

  • Thorough knowledge of ICD Diagnoses and Procedure Codes, and C.P.T., as well as an understanding of medical terminology
  • Knowledge of applicable fee schedule and or applicable U&C Guidelines
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office applications
  • Technical aptitude with the ability to expand knowledge of MedCheck’s proprietary systems
  • Ability to work independently, follow process guidelines, and meet productivity standards and timelines (must maintain a score of 98% or higher on performance audits)

EDUCATION & EXPERIENCE:

  • Associate’s degree or equivalent experience
  • CPC or CPC-A required
  • Previous experience in the following areas preferred: Medical bill auditing Knowledge of workers' compensation claims process Prospective, concurrent and retrospective utilization review
